Sloths have long arms, which can measure about 20 to 28 inches (50 to 70 centimeters) in length, depending on the species. Their elongated limbs are adapted for their tree-dwelling lifestyle, allowing them to reach for branches and hang effortlessly. This unique arm length aids in their slow and deliberate movement through the canopy.

One behavioral adaptation of a sloth is their slow movement and low activity level, which helps them conserve energy due to their slow metabolism. Sloths also have a unique behavior of spending most of their time hanging upside down from trees to avoid predators and to blend in with their surroundings in the canopy.
